Asbestos Attorneys

Although asbestos use waned in the 1970s however, exposure to this hazardous mineral can lead to life-threatening illnesses such as mesothelioma. New York residents should contact mesothelioma lawyers in the event that they suspect they or family members have been exposed to asbestos.

Asbestos lawyers may sue building or worksite owners as well as manufacturers of products that contain asbestos and other responsible parties. Some attorneys specialize in filing claims that include veterans benefits and trust fund compensation.

Workers' Compensation

People who have suffered injuries from asbestos exposure can claim workers compensation benefits. The benefits of a workers' comp claim can include medical expenses including partial wages, as well as other costs associated with work-related injuries. Workers compensation claims aren't the most suitable option for asbestos-exposed individuals because they offer the lowest maximum benefit and have a restricted time for filing.

An experienced lawyer can determine if an asbestos-related illness is a work injury and if the person is eligible for workers compensation. An attorney can also explain the specific laws for workers' compensation in each state and assist with meeting the deadlines that are required, which vary by state. An attorney can also offer advice on alternative legal options to seeking compensation, such as filing an asbestos lawsuit or mesothelioma trust fund claim.

A lawyer can also identify the most likely sources of responsibility for a person's asbestos-related disease. Asbestos, a fibrous material can trigger serious health issues such as mesothelioma or asbestosis. An attorney can research the background of the client's employer and find potential asbestos legal exposure sites. Construction and demolition companies, power plants and schools are the most likely employers for those suffering from asbestos case-related ailments.

Asbestos fibers can become airborne, and employees and those who visit construction sites can inhale the particles. The microscopic fibers of asbestos can get lodged in lungs and other organs of the body which can cause inflammation and scarring that leads to cancers, tumors and other ailments. Many asbestos patients don't realize that their ailments are linked to their exposure for years.

A New York workers compensation attorney can assist people in obtaining the financial aid they need as well as pursue justice against negligent employer. This is especially important for those suffering from asbestos-related illnesses like mesothelioma. Asbestos patients often need to quit their jobs due to their health issues and might also face additional costs like funeral costs or caregiving for family members. An experienced attorney can help them obtain full and fair compensation.

Personal Injury

Asbestos lawyers assist those who have been exposed to asbestos compensation and are now suffering from a disease or illness such as mesothelioma. The condition can manifest 15 to 60 years following exposure, and may even be fatal. In addition to bringing a lawsuit against the company responsible for exposure, victims may also be eligible to receive financial compensation from asbestos victim trust funds.

Asbestos is a class of naturally occurring minerals that are made of thin, durable fibers. The resistance of the mineral to fire, heat, and chemicals made it a prized material for industrial manufacturers during the 20th century. Unfortunately, the manufacturing companies either did not realize or even actively concealed asbestos' dangers and caused the death of thousands of Americans.

Victims who have been diagnosed with an asbestos-related disease, such as mesothelioma or lung cancer, can bring a personal injury suit against the companies that manufactured, distributed or installed the deadly material. The lawsuits seek compensation from the companies for medical expenses, lost wages and suffering and pain.

In general, New York law gives plaintiffs three years from the date of their diagnosis to pursue a personal injury suit. However, this statute of limitations is typically extended in asbestos cases since symptoms are not typically evident for 30 to 50 years following the initial exposure.

Experienced mesothelioma lawyers are able to assist victims and their families in determining the specific source of exposure. They can aid victims by utilizing the nationwide asbestos companies' resources to determine the time and place the location of exposure.

The lawyers can file a workers compensation claim on behalf of the victims or, if the company has ceased to exist, they can make a claim against asbestos manufacturers. Additionally, the lawyers can help clients seek VA benefits or receive financial compensation from asbestos trust funds if they are not eligible for an appeal for workers' compensation.

Many people suffering from asbestos-related diseases are incapable of working and require expensive medical treatment. An experienced mesothelioma attorney will fight for financial compensation that could help a patient pay for medical expenses and allow them to live the normal life they want to live as they recover from their disease.

Wrongful Death

If a person dies the result of exposure to asbestos and their family members can file a wrongful death claim. This type of lawsuit could be filed on behalf of a deceased estate regardless of whether or not the deceased person had a valid will. A lawyer for wrongful deaths can assist family members in obtaining compensation from those responsible.

These claims are filed against employers and property owners who did not take care to keep their workers protected from asbestos. The main issue in these cases is that asbestos particles, once inhaled, cause fibrosis to form in the lung's lining. In time, fibrosis could turn malignant and cause mesothelioma-like tumors. Asbestos wrongful-death attorneys must prove that the defendant's negligence caused the asbestos-related condition. They must also prove that mesothelioma was the direct result of exposure to asbestos claim. This involves accessing medical records, contacting witnesses, and obtaining documentation at the workplace where the deceased worked.

Attorneys who specialize in wrongful death cases that involve asbestos exposure will ensure that their clients get the full compensation they deserve. Compensation can cover a range of losses, including lost wages and medical expenses. Additionally mesothelioma compensation may pay for funeral expenses and loss of companionship. Compensation may also be available from government-sponsored asbestos trust funds.

It can take several years before the symptoms of asbestos-related diseases and mesothelioma show up. It's crucial to act quickly. Families can protect their rights to financial recovery by hiring the services of a New York Asbestos lawyer.
